 |  |  |  Miss Amanda Gail Adams, age 39, went to the bosom of Abraham Monday morning, November 29, 2021. She was an innocent; she was a resident of The Woods at Monticello, Monticello Arkansas. 
 Amanda was preceded in death by her paternal grandparents Mr. Meade Adams and Mrs. Mygnon Simmons of Monticello, Arkansas. Her maternal grandparents Mr. Allen Daugherty of Monticello Arkansas; Bro. Thomas “Tom” and Mrs. Pauline Brady of Cottonwood, Alabama.
 
 Amanda is survived by her father Mr. Shelton L Adams of Arkansas; her mother Mrs. Betty Gail and Mr. Roger Creed of Alabama;  five brothers: Thomas Adams of Arkansas, Shane (Koko) Parker of Florida, Rodrick (Felicia) Parker of Alabama, David (Ashley) Parker of Arkansas, Steven (Jesse) Creed of North Carolina; three sisters: Tuesday Daugherty and Kaye Long (Mac) both of Arkansas, Stephanie (Wesley) Tucker of North Carolina; a host of nieces, nephews, aunts, uncles, cousins, and her devoted staff/caregivers from The Woods at Monticello.
 
 The family will receive guests at Stephenson's Funeral Home for visitation from 6:00 to 8:00 p.m. Wednesday, December 1, 2021. Graveside services will be held at Oakland Cemetery in Monticello, Arkansas at 10 a.m. Thursday, December 2 with Reverend Jamie Coulter officiating; Revelations 21:4
